共用方式為


HOW TO:使用過時程式碼

在某些情況下,[編輯後繼續] 不能立即將程式碼變更套用至執行檔,但是如果您繼續偵錯或許能在稍後套用程式碼變更。 如果您編輯呼叫目前函式的函式,或將 64 位元組以上的新變數加入至呼叫堆疊上的某個函式時,就會發生這種情況。

在上述情形中,偵錯工具會繼續執行原始的程式碼 (稱為過時程式碼) 直到套用變更為止。 過時程式碼會在不同的來源視窗中顯示為暫時原始程式檔視窗,並使用像是 enc25.tmp 的標題。 已編輯的來源會繼續出現在原始來源視窗中。 如果您嘗試編輯過時程式碼,就會出現警告訊息。

注意事項注意事項

根據您目前使用的設定或版本,您所看到的對話方塊與功能表指令可能會與 [說明] 中描述的不同。若要變更設定,請從 [工具] 功能表中選擇 [匯入和匯出設定]。如需詳細資訊,請參閱 Visual Studio 設定

若要啟用/停用過時程式碼警告

  1. 在 [工具] 功能表上按一下 [選項]。

  2. 在 [選項] 對話方塊中選取 [偵錯] 資料夾。

  3. 在 [編輯後繼續] 群組中選取或清除 [警告我過時的程式碼] 核取方塊。

  4. 按一下 [確定]。

請參閱

參考

過時程式碼警告對話方塊

選項對話方塊、偵錯、編輯後繼續

概念

編輯後繼續